The EACHE Heavy Duty Stainless Steel Mesh Watch Band features a robust 1mm braided stainless steel mesh with a thickness of approximately 3mm, designed for thick watches. It includes quick release spring bars for tool-free installation and an upgraded double push-button folding clasp for secure, adjustable fit. Compatible with a wide range of smartwatches and traditional watches, it fits wrists from 6.85" to 8.58", combining durability, comfort, and modern style for the discerning professional.

Very good product. Looks great on my Seiko Cocktail Time.
Being able to infinitely change to your wrist size on the fly (no tools), is a godsend. No tools needed to instantly adjust your wrist size with seasonal changes. You get not only one set of lug pins, but two. Again, no tools required, you just use your fingernail to pop them in and out. The bracelet looks nice, it's very comfortable, and the price is right. One thing to note: I think the instructions have you installing the bracelet backwards. The side without the buckle should go at the 6:00 position, and the part with the buckle should go at the 12:00 position. You want the extra band pointing away from you, not toward you; when your remove the watch from your wrist, you want the clasp to pull out toward you, not away.

Solid for the price, but not the best around
For the price, the quality is fairly decent. It's a good-looking band and is pretty comfortable due to the micro-adjustability. However, it is also a little stiff and the clasp plus the tail adds a little bit of bulk and can be uncomfortable or odd looking if you have small wrists. It's super easy to put on the watch, and I generally use the standard spring bars from the watch to put this on. The quick release is nice to have, but the bulb on the quick release spring bar can show which doesn't look great on a black band. The thickness of it is also nice but again, it's a bit stiff. Solid band for the price, but not the best mesh Milanese style band in the world.

This is the mesh band you want!
After thinking that mesh bands were just a little bit too much "1970'S style) for me, I recently had a change of heart and decided to give them a try. After reading a bunch of online reviews, I would up getting a thick Staib brand, reported by many to be "the best." While it was certainly sturdy and typically over-engineered, it was overly stiff and lacked much adjustment, leading me to lose interest quickly. I again thought that mesh perhaps just wasn't for me, when I happened to see a photo of this band on a Seamaster 300M on one of the Omega forums. The OP, who had a variety of very expensive bands as well, commented on how well made this one was - and price was clearly not a consideration for him. I decided to give it a try and placed my own order. Since arriving, it has been my "go to" band. Easily adjustable - even while on - when the weather gets hot and your wrist expands, no worries about sweat ruining it, and I have even gotten more compliments on it than the super-duty Staib! It is flexible and lightweight for a mesh, but still pretty well-built and easily changed with the pegged spring bars that are included. I don't rave too much over products, but the ease of adjustment and flexibility put this one ahead of my much, much, much more expensive first try at mesh. Price is also easy to love. Recommended.

Super comfortable and easy to adjust
This review is for the thick 20 mm bracelet with clasp adjustment. For the price paid ($20 plus tax), I felt sure that even with glowing reviews, this bracelet had to be tacky looking and flimsy. It was going to be installed on a quite expensive watch, so tacky & flimsy would be going straight to the bin. I mainly just wanted to see how this watch would look on this style bracelet. Your opinion may differ, but this combo is a keeper for me. The only thing I changed to suit myself was to use a fine scratch pad to dull the luster so it matched the brushed finish of the watch head. The length adjustment is made by loosening the side of the clasp without pushbuttons, then sliding the tongue of the strap to either increase or decrease the overall length before closing that half of the clasp again. The other side of the clasp closes tightly and securely to retain the watch, clicking as it grabs onto two locking lugs. There are no adjustment holes or notches, so extremely minor adjustments are easily made. I've seen a few comments about the spring bars falling out while trying to install the bracelet to the watch head, but that can't happen if the provided quick change bars are used AND if the locking collars are bent down slightly after sliding the bars into the bracelet. The collars are left up a bit to allow pin insertion. Then the collars are pushed down enough to prevent the tiny ball from sliding underneath. On the photo of the underside, the collar is a strip of curved metal between the watch lug and the small ball. So - The entire bracelet, including spring bars and clasp, look and feel very solid and strong. There's no wiggling or twisting of any parts once mounted and adjusted. The bracelet wears very comfortably and is lighter weight than the watch's original. And the price? We all have our opinions about price vs. quality, but I personally feel this item is a steal at the current price.

Well made and sturdy
I've been looking for a replacement watch band for my Citizen Titanium watch that recently broke. I saw this SS band (22mm) and took a chance. I am very happy with the quality and fit for the price. I have a very thin wrist and it is difficult to find a watch band that fits well. This band had an infinite adjustment that is well made and easy to use. It is heavier than my original titanium band but is not uncomfortably so. I think it is money well spent on a watch band that is well made and looks good. Hope this helps you make up your mind.
